Important Terms Related to the FORMSMAGISTRATE COURT - Lee County, Georgia
Understanding terminology within the form is essential:
- Affidavit: A written statement confirmed by oath, used as evidence.
- Lien: A legal right or interest that a lender has in the borrower's property, granted until a debt obligation is satisfied.
- Probable Cause Hearing: A hearing to determine if sufficient cause exists to proceed with a charge.
- Notarization: The process of certifying a document with a signature and seal by a notary public.
- Case Number: A unique number assigned to a legal case, important for tracking and reference.
